Did you know that there is a right way and a wrong way to blow your nose? If you don't blow your nose correctly, your illness can linger for weeks and a relapse is likely. Here is how to properly blow your nose: close one nostril and gently blow through the other one. Be gentle! Your nose has very sensitive tissue inside of it and blowing too hard could cause a lot of damage. You could end up giving yourself an earache. Even the people who hate blowing their noses find that, after a while, they don't mind doing it anymore. If you only sniffle and don't blow your nose, you could make your illness worse. Don't forget to wash your hands after you blow your nose!
